What is an eCheck?
An eCheck is an electronic version of a paper check. It carries the same information — payer, payee, amount, check number, routing and account details — but it is created, delivered and tracked online instead of being printed and mailed. Recipients can print it on plain paper and deposit it like any other check, or deposit it through their bank mobile app.
How do I create an EasyECheck account?
Open the sign-up page, enter your business email and set a password. You will confirm your email address, add your company details and connect the bank account you pay from. Most customers finish setup and send their first check the same day.
How long does it take to send my first check?
Once your account is verified you can create and send a check in under a minute. Enter the payee email, the amount and a memo, then send. The recipient receives a secure link immediately.
Does my recipient need an EasyECheck account?
No. Recipients open the secure link from their email, view the check and print or deposit it. Creating an account is optional and only useful if they want a history of everything you have sent them.
Can I import payments from my accounting software?
Yes. You can upload a payment batch as a file or push payables through the API on the Pro, Business and Enterprise plans, so the checks you already scheduled in your accounting system become eChecks without re-keying.
Sending and tracking payments
Delivery, statuses, corrections and reconciliation.
How do I know a check was received?
Every check has a status timeline. You see when it was created, approved, delivered, opened by the recipient, printed and marked as deposited. Notifications can be emailed to you at each step.
Can I cancel or void a check after sending it?
You can void a check from its detail page as long as it has not yet been deposited. The recipient link stops working immediately and the check is recorded as voided in your register for audit purposes.
What happens if a recipient loses the email?
Open the check and resend it. You can also copy the secure link and share it through another channel. The original link stays valid unless you void the check.
Can several people approve payments before they go out?
Yes. Assign roles to your teammates and require an approval step before checks are released. Every approval is recorded with the user name and timestamp.
How do I reconcile eChecks with my bank statement?
Export your payment register for any date range as a spreadsheet. It includes check numbers, payees, amounts, statuses and dates so you can match line by line against your bank statement.
Security and compliance
How your account, your data and your payments are protected.
How secure are payments sent through EasyECheck?
All traffic runs over TLS and stored data is encrypted at rest. Accounts support multi-factor authentication, sessions expire automatically and administrators can review an audit log of every action taken in the account.
Who can see my bank details?
Account and routing numbers are only rendered on the check image delivered to the payee you chose, exactly as on a paper check. Inside your organization, access is controlled by the role you assign to each user.
Is an eCheck legally valid?
Yes. Electronic checks that carry the required check elements are accepted for deposit in the United States, and electronic signatures are recognized under the ESIGN Act. Your bank may have its own deposit rules, so confirm with them if you are unsure.
What happens to my data if I close my account?
You can export your full payment history before closing. After closure we retain records only for the period required by financial record-keeping rules, then delete them. See the privacy policy for the details.
Plans and billing
Subscriptions, limits and invoices.
How much does EasyECheck cost?
Free gives you 5 checks per bank account on one bank account. Starter is $19 per month for 40 checks and 2 bank accounts. Pro is $49 per month for 130 checks, 5 bank accounts, the custom check designer, custom email templates and API access. Business is $129 per month for 400 checks, unlimited bank accounts and priority support. Enterprise is quoted individually and covers a contract, an SLA, invoiced billing and dedicated support.
What happens if I go over my monthly check allowance?
Nothing stops. On Starter, Pro and Business each extra check is charged at your plan rate — $0.60, $0.55 and $0.50 respectively. On the Free plan extra checks are bought as a check pack. You can also top up in advance at any time.
How does check pack pricing work?
Check packs are pay-as-you-go and get cheaper by volume: $0.95 per check for 10–49, $0.89 for 50–99, $0.82 for 100–249, $0.76 for 250–499, $0.70 for 500–999 and $0.65 for 1,000–10,000. Purchased checks are added to your organization and are used once the monthly plan allowance runs out. Above 10,000 checks, talk to Sales.
Can I change plans later?
Yes. Upgrade or downgrade at any time from your billing settings. Changes take effect on your next billing date and unused monthly allowance does not carry over — purchased check packs do.
How many bank accounts can I connect?
One on the Free plan, two on Starter, five on Pro, and an unlimited number on Business and Enterprise. On the Free plan the 5-check allowance is granted per bank account rather than per month.
How do I get an invoice or receipt?
Every payment generates a receipt in your billing settings, where you can also download past invoices as PDFs and update the billing address shown on them.
